Hair wash with highlights
When you leave the salon, your hair looks perfect. This is no coincidence, as the initial care is crucial to prolong the result. In this sense, after having applied highlights, it is not advisable to wash hair immediately. Wait at least 48 hours for the colour to set properly. If your hair tends to be very oily and you need to wash it first, opt for a specific shampoo for highlights that does not remove pigments.
In addition, it prioritizes the use of products without sulfates, since these chemical agents can wear out the color and cause dryness. It is important to include a conditioner in your routine that moisturizes and strengthens the hair structure, especially if it has been bleached.
Specific products for highlighted hair
Using specific products is essential to maintain color intensity and hair health. This is where specific products come into play. violet shampoos, ideal for preventing blonde highlights from turning into unwanted yellowish tones. This type of shampoo balances tones, providing luminosity.
For hair with other types of highlights, such as brown or reddish, opt for lines designed to preserve the intensity of the color. Moisturizing masks are also essential, as they act deeply on the hair fibers, restoring them and preventing dryness.
The importance of water temperature
Caring for highlighted hair depends not only on the products we use, but also on how we wash our hair. Water temperature plays a key role; it is preferable to use lukewarm or cold water, as hot water can weaken the hair fiber and accelerate color loss.
Also, for those who enjoy swimming pools or sunny days, it is essential to protect your hair by applying a spray with UV protection. Before entering the pool, wet your hair with clean water so that it does not absorb so much chlorine, which could alter both the color and texture.
Homemade treatments for highlighted hair
Home treatments are an excellent option to complement the care of highlights. One of the most effective remedies is the use of avocado masks, perfect for deeply moisturizing. You can also opt for oils such as coconut or argan, applying them from mid-lengths to ends to provide shine and nourishment.
Natural yogurt and egg are other highly recommended ingredients. Mixed together, they can be applied as a mask that strengthens and revitalizes the hair, improving its resistance to external factors such as the sun and pollution.
Avoid using heat tools
Excessive use of heat tools such as flat irons or blow dryers can to damage severely damages your locks, leaving them brittle and fragile. Whenever possible, let your hair air dry and use heat tools only on special occasions. Just apply a heat protectant beforehand to minimize damage.
If you decide to use a flat iron or curling iron, select moderate temperatures and divide the hair into small sections to reduce the time of exposure to heat.
Other essential tips
It is important to visit the salon for touch-ups every 6-8 weeks. This interval helps keep the color fresh and vibrant. It also prevents wash the hair excessively; doing it every two or three days is enough to not alter the natural oils of the scalp.
Finally, if you notice your hair is especially dry or dull, consider salon-grade hydration options like keratin treatments.
